Singapore legislation

Section 78

of Railways Act 1905

Section 78

Penalty for driving an animal upon or across a railway

Any person who wilfully rides, leads or drives upon or across a railway any animal, except in directly crossing the railway at any road or place appointed for that purpose at a time at which he may lawfully do so, shall be guilty of an offence and shall be liable on conviction to a fine not exceeding $40 for each offence.
